Spectacular Cayman Diving

Of course, the real highlight of the trip is the diving itself, and Grand Cayman is widely regarded as one of the premier dive destinations in the entire Caribbean.

What makes the diving here so special is the island’s unique underwater topography. The reefs begin in relatively shallow water and then dramatically drop off into the deep Cayman Trench, creating spectacular wall dives that descend thousands of feet into the blue. These vertical coral walls are covered with vibrant sponges, gorgonians, and hard corals, and they provide an incredible sense of scale as you drift along the edge of the abyss.

Visibility in Grand Cayman is often 100 feet or more, and the water is typically warm and calm, making it ideal for relaxed and enjoyable diving. Because the island is surrounded by deep ocean water rather than large river systems, the reefs benefit from exceptionally clear water and minimal sediment, allowing sunlight to penetrate deep and support healthy coral growth.

Another reason Grand Cayman is so popular among divers is the diversity of dive sites. During the week we’ll explore beautiful coral reefs, swim-throughs, spur-and-groove formations, and dramatic walls. The reefs are home to a wide variety of marine life including angelfish, parrotfish, eagle rays, turtles, Nassau grouper, tarpon, and the occasional reef shark. Southern stingrays, moray eels, and colorful reef fish are also commonly seen.

One of the highlights of the trip will be the opportunity to dive the famous USS Kittiwake, a former U.S. Navy submarine rescue vessel intentionally sunk in 2011 to create an artificial reef. Sitting upright in clear shallow water, the wreck has become one of the most iconic wreck dives in the Caribbean. The ship is now covered in marine life and offers large open swim-throughs, making it both impressive and accessible for recreational divers.

Another advantage of diving with Ocean Frontiers on the East End is access to dive sites on both the north and south sides of the island. This gives us far more variety throughout the week and helps ensure we can always find the best diving conditions. Shorter boat rides mean more time in the water and less time traveling between sites.

With its healthy reefs, dramatic walls, excellent visibility, and abundant marine life, it’s easy to see why Grand Cayman has been a favorite destination for divers from around the world for decades.

Why December?

We specifically selected December 11–18, 2027 for a very good reason. According to locals and seasoned visitors, this is one of the best times of year to visit Grand Cayman.

The weather is comfortable, the seas are generally calm, and water temperatures are typically in the low 80s, perfect for long, enjoyable dives. Even better, this particular week falls just before the holiday tourist rush, meaning the island is quieter and more relaxed.
